Tigris And Euphrates
Twin rivers that flow through modern Iraq, forming a major river system that was the cradle of ancient Mesopotamian civilization.
Nebuchadnezzar II
An ancient Babylonian king who ruled c. 605–562 BC, famous for his conquests and the construction projects in Babylon, including the Hanging Gardens.
Ishtar Gate
The eighth gate of the inner city of Babylon, constructed in about 575 BC by order of King Nebuchadnezzar II, famed for its blue glazed tiles and representations of animals.
